Since installing Win8 on a different SSD my system wont boot into UEFI:M4anymore. If I select P0:M4 it does work.
The problem is that in my bios I can only select UEFI:M4 and not P0:M4 as a boot device. This means that every time I turn my system on I have to hammer F12 so that I can select the right boot device or my system wont boot.

How do I make my system boot into P0 as default?

Just in case someone else's looking for this; I had to do something slightly different to ba able to select P0 ast the primary boot drive:
  • I had to take the Sata cable usually connected to my boot drive; connect it to an unbootable drive and then select is as the 1st boot option in the BIOS.
  • Once the BIOS settings saved, I just had to reconnect the drives as they were.

Now I can boot from P0 without mashing the F12 key.
